In the following example the red, yellow and the green views are all children in the container view that have flex: 1 set. The red view uses flex: 1 , the yellow view uses flex: 2 and the green view uses flex: 3 . 1+2+3 = 6 which means that the red view will get 1/6 of the space, the yellow 2/6 of the space and the green 3/6 of the space.

flexDirection controls the direction in which children of a node are laid out. This is also referred to as the main axis. The cross axis the the axis perpendicular to the main axis, or the axis which wrapping lines are laid out in.
